Situated on the A681 Haslingden to Rawtenstall Road, close to Rawtenstall centre and the East Lancashire Railway station.
The East Lancashire Railway line from Bury via Ramsbottom runs at weekends, and Whitaker Park and The Whitaker is just five minutes walk from the station.
